修复任务放弃时,调用指定方法问题
- 根据自己论坛版本,找到对应文件,覆盖或修改代码
- 当官方修复此问题后,将停用此项目
手动修改代码
- 打开 source/class/class_task.php
- 搜索 if(method_exists($taskclass, 'delete')) { 在上面添加如下代码
$escript = explode(':', $this->task['scriptname']);
if(count($escript) > 1) {
include_once DISCUZ_ROOT.'./source/plugin/'.$escript[0].'/task/task_'.$escript[1].'.php';
$taskclassname = 'task_'.$escript[1];
} else {
require_once libfile('task/'.$this->task['scriptname'], 'class');
$taskclassname = 'task_'.$this->task['scriptname'];
}
$taskclass = new $taskclassname;
补丁包下载
点击下载 bstdn-bstdn_task_post-master.zip
(大小:39.95K)
历史资源提醒--必看
该页面资源/教程来自原魔趣吧历史资源转移,因发布历史久远,部分资源/教程可能已失效或无法在最新版程序中安装使用!DZ资源建议在Discuz3.4及以下版本使用,PHP版本建议5.6。资源仅提供做代码研究学习使用!
因改版,部分贴内链接将无法正常跳转,如链接失效或未正常跳转,请利用站内搜索功能搜索资源名称获取对应资源!